Output eb4056466fc3cf8ebc0e9babdb987d5f077f7201d1b328d3536e031ece1391ab:1

value
24949108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da9bac63097e6b2809692216ad3eafc22f43ad2b OP_EQUAL
address
3McuijqCK61bAUEuCvwwmrUGUW7ZkAcaGH
transaction
eb4056466fc3cf8ebc0e9babdb987d5f077f7201d1b328d3536e031ece1391ab
spent
true